How We Restore Your Condo
Our team’s process is key to successful condo water damage restoration. We don’t cut corners, as this can lead to further damage and costly repairs down the line. Our process ensures that every step is taken to prevent further damage and get your condo back to normal as quickly as possible.
Step 1: Emergency Response
Our emergency response team will arrive within 60 minutes to assess the damage and start the restoration process. We’ll use specialized equipment to remove standing water and prevent further damage. Quick action is crucial in this step to prevent costly repairs.
Step 2: Damage Assessment
Our team will conduct a thorough assessment of the damage to identify any underlying issues.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ect moisture and find out the extent of the damage. Accurate assessment is key to developing an effective restoration plan.
Step 3: Water Removal
We’ll use industrial-grade equipment to remove standing water and dry out the affected area. Our team will work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your condo back to normal. Thorough drying is essential to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ment.
Step 4: Cleanup and Disinfection
Our team will thoroughly clean and disinfect the affected area to prevent bacterial growth and potential health risks. We’ll use specialized equipment to ensure a safe and healthy environment. Thorough cleaning is crucial to preventing further damage and ensuring a safe living space.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Once the damaged area is dry and clean, our team will begin the restoration and reconstruction process. We’ll work closely with you to ensure that your condo is restored to its original condition. Attention to detail is essential to ensuring a successful restoration.

Warning Signs You Need Condo Water Damage Restoration
Catching these warning sign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to costly repairs and potentially harm your health.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ent musty odors can be a sign of water damage or mold growth. If you notice these odors,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ly. Don’t ignore the smell – it can be a sign of a bigger problem.
Water Stains or Warping
Water stains or warping on wal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age. If you notice these signs,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ly. Don’t delay – water damage can spread quickly.
Increased Humidity
Increased humidity in your condo can be a sign of water damage or a leak. If you notice a musty smell or increased humidity,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ly. Check for leaks and address the issue quickly.
Unexplained Mold Growth
Unexplained mold growth can be a sign of water damage or poor ventilation. If you notice mold growth,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ly. Don’t ignore the mold – it can be a sign of a bigger problem.
Unusual Noises
Unusual noises, such as creaks or groans, can be a sign of water damage or structural issues. If you notice these noises,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ly. Don’t delay – these noises can be a sign of a bigger problem.
Discoloration or Warping on Flooring
Discoloration or warping on flooring can be a sign of water damage or excessive moisture. If you notice these signs,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ly. Don’t ignore the damage – it can spread quickly.

Condo Water Damage Restoration Cost in Elgin, AZ
The cost of condo water damage restoration in Elgin, AZ can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on average costs and may not reflect the actual cost of your restoration project.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Response |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Damage Assessment | $200 – $1,000 | Complexity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Removal |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, water removal equipment |
| Cleanup and Disinfection |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of cleanup required |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of restoration required |
